Motion carried on a unanimous voice vote. <br />94 <br />95 6C) Resolution No. 12 -75, Approving amendment to Joint Cooperative Agreement and <br />96 approving issuance by the North Metro Telecommunications System of certain refunding bonds <br />97 - Administrator Karlson explained that an amendment is requested to allow the refinancing of certain <br />98 bonds for North Metro's facilities; the refinancing would result in significant savings. As part of the <br />99 refinancing action, the lending institution has identified that all directors to the commission (including <br />100 alternates) should be elected officials. Currently Mr. Karlson is serving as alternative; Council <br />101 Member Stoesz serves as the appointee. <br />102 <br />103 Council Member Rafferty moved to approve Resolution No. 12 -75 as presented. Council Member <br />104 Stoesz seconded the motion. Motion carried on a unanimous voice vote. <br />105 <br />106 6D) Appointment of Alternate Director to North Metro Telecommunications Commission <br />107 <br />108 Mayor Reinert moved to approve the appointment of Rob Raffeity to the alternate position.
